About Rose Field
Rose Field is a small airport in Orient, United States. It sits at an elevation of 20 ft (6 m) and has 1 runway, the longest 1,100 ft / 335 m. It observes America/New York local time. The nearest airport is Klenawicus Airfield (US-0767), about 5.6 nm to the ssw.

Runways (1)
| Runway | Length | Width | Surface | Lighting | Status |
|---|---|---|---|---|---|
| 17 / 35▸ displaced | 1,100 ft / 335 m | 200 ft | Turf | Unlit | Open |
